KABUL, March 26 (Xinhua) -- Cases of tuberculosis declined by 5.5 percent in Afghanistan year on year in 2023, the country's Ministry of Public Health said on Monday.
In 2023, 49,533 cases of tuberculosis were recorded in Afghanistan, said Sharafat Zaman Amarkhil, spokesperson of the ministry.
Over 870 treatment centers are active in Afghanistan to cure patients with tuberculosis, said Amarkhil, adding that diagnostic machines are also operating in more than 90 centers across the country.
According to the World Health Organization, tuberculosis continues to pose a major public challenge in Afghanistan. Enditem
